D3 js json php download

After youre read the tutorials, use this as a guide to more advanced features, or to breakdown one of the many examples included in the git repository. I think its a good time to take a slightly closer look at the data that well be. The situation is that i am trying to get d3 to read a json file which is stored in windows azure blob storage. Basically, all javascript functions that are asynchronous are likely to behave in a similar way. If i paste the url into a browser then the file is downloaded to my machine. How it works this php library was created to make it easier for php devs to quickly spin up a chart with minimal effort and little to no interaction with the actual javascript. Sections cover d3 tutorials from the d3 basics to d3 charts and graphs. D3 tips and tricks by malcolm maclean leanpub pdfipadkindle. Based entirely on open web standards, d3 provides an integrated collection of tools for efficiently binding data to graphical elements. After the download is complete, unzip the d3 folder and look for d3. Canvasjs charts can also be plotted using json data api. D3s emphasis on web standards gives you the full capabilities of modern browsers without tying yourself to a proprietary framework, combining powerful visualization components and a datadriven approach to dom manipulation. Php dashboard is a php script that allows you create beautiful.

Create php dashboards displaying d3 sunburst charts, d3. The githubhosted wiki includes a full api reference for all of d3 s classes and methods. If nothing happens, download github desktop and try again. Js functions behave as a pass by reference function when it comes to js objects. This blog is a place for presenting information from the books d3 tips and tricks. To see what it can do and how, browse the examples below or check out the documentation wiki for full details. D3 s emphasis on web standards gives you the full capabilities of modern browsers without tying yourself to a proprietary framework, combining powerful visualization components and a datadriven approach to dom manipulation. You can also use xml or csv to plot data in the chart. As you can see in the above example code, the d3 function d3. D3 combines powerful visualization and interaction techniques with a datadriven approach to dom manipulation, giving you the full capabilities of modern browsers and the freedom to design the right visual. Imagine you have a database on your server, and you want to send a request to it from the client where you ask for the 10 first rows in a table called customers. All chart tiles and dashboard carousels are controlled by a single json string.

It helps you bring data to life using svg, canvas, and html by combining. In this section, you will understand how using json can simplify your d3. Note that the first row of the csv file does not get printed. Php based and server side chart generation of d3 charts in a d3 related object notation is now available. You can download a watermarked version for free after registration. How to make d3 cluster dendrogram work with json tree data from. You can develop and write your own reusable and customizable php wrapper classes for creating d3 graphs, charts etc.

If you have not already done so, download the cdata api server. D3 helps you bring data to life using html, svg, and css. Part 10 of a series of tutorials on the javascript library d3. D3 helps you bring data to life using html, svg and css. To use this post in context, consider it with the others in the blog or just download the pdf and or the examples from the downloads page. Browse other questions tagged php javascript variables d3. Making a tree from json linkedin learning, formerly. Purpose the code description nesting the data applying the colours adding the legend making it interactive.

The main goal of this class to provide an easy to use a php interface to the wonderful d3 library. To save a d3 data model into a file you will need to write everything into a file using json format. It was initially based on javascript objects it is derived from the javascript for representing simple data structures and associative arrays, called objects. I have multiple pie, column and box plot charts in my web page and im using d3. Hi, i created my models using entity framework sql server 2014 database. Narrator now were going to make a tree diagram using our json data. So, special attention for using your data inside the callback. This process simpifies the code separation by keeping code where needed. Blog preventing the top security weaknesses found in stack overflow code snippets. To link directly to the latest release, copy this snippet. I would like to be able get the json file from the url with d3, but no graph is produced which leads me to believe that the d3 is unable to read the file.

It is now an open standard that is programming language independent. I have multiple pie, column and box plot charts in my web page and. Note that you might have to download the microsoft server pdo drivers if you want. We have been using json objects for the d3 margins in almost every visualization. It is easy to parse json data and generate graph accordingly.

This tutorial provides a working example of creating an area chart with d3. Multiple line graph in v4 from json and draw github. This is because the first row is treated as the column name and rest of the rows are considered as the data. Download the full, free, d3 tips and tricks in pdf. Last year, while still wholly unfamiliar with javascript, i was able to use the library to make a. This is a simple graph demonstrating the display of multiple lines.

We may need to manipulate the existing dom elements, so it is advisable to write the d3 code just before the end of the body tag. In this post, youll learn how to create a dynamic d3. Json has become the language of the internet for good reason. Note how dosomethingwithdata is directly passed to d3. Contribute to nemked3jsbundle development by creating an account on github.

This graph is part of the code samples for the update to the book d3 tips and tricks to version 4 of d3. For nested data, or for passing around data where you dont want to mess with data typing, its hard to beat json. You can simply do that by creating a simple js object which contains the data object with which you fed d3 in the first place. Php is a server side programming language, and can be used to access a database. D3s emphasis on web standards gives you the full capabilities of modern browsers without tying yourself to a proprietary framework, combining powerful visualization components and a datadriven approach to document object model dom manipulation. D3, dc, crossfilter, javascript, php, sql, and vba in her work, but she is a designer as much as a coder. Create php dashboards displaying d3 sunburst charts, d3 word clouds, d3 codeflowers, d3 collapsible trees, d3 collapsible radial trees controlled as usual by a single php json string. Generally, its good idea to fetch data via ajax request rather than embedding it in the web page. If you have basic knowledge of html, css and javascript you can use d3.

172 328 1446 777 787 255 370 1138 932 1450 147 317 721 826 353 963 1015 56 1450 474 844 1347 761 470 650 517 542 225 408 163 1100 857 435 1267 987 180 609 1418 1485 871